Near Mid-Air Collision At JFK Airport

NBC News Radio New York City 7d Impact 5
An air traffic controller warned a Delta regional flight operated by Endeavor Air of a small Cirrus plane flying 500 feet above it at JFK International Airport on Monday. Pilots on both aircraft were ordered to maintain their positions to avoid a collision.
